Moving from Bexar County, TX to Bronx County, NY is estimated to cost $20,173 more per year. To maintain similar purchasing power, a $50,000 salary in Bexar County, TX would need to be about $71,680 in Bronx County, NY. The biggest increase is housing, followed by taxes.
This is a 43.36% increase in modeled annual costs. Housing is $9,485 per year higher (71.41%); Taxes is $8,285 per year higher (114.17%).
Below we break down the annual categories behind the difference using Economic Policy Institute 2026 Family Budget data.
